Carry out efficient inspection, repair and maintenance of a varied fleet of vehicles, plant and equipment to Ministry of Transport, Vehicle Manufacturers, Contract Hire Suppliers and Council Standards.
Key Responsibilities


Undertake inspections, maintenance, mechanical and body work repairs of all council vehicles and specialist equipment to Ministry of Transport, Vehicle Manufacturers, Contract Hire Suppliers and Council Standards.
Ensure that all statutory obligations within the areas of operations are complied with.
Undertake shift work and to work a call out rota outside of normal working hours to meet the business needs.
Ensure that standards of internal and external housekeeping are carried out and maintained.
Maintain adequate administrative records systems including job cards and time sheets.
Comply with health and safety policies, organisational statements and procedures report any incidents/accidents/hazards and take pro-active approach to health and safety matters in order to protect both yourself and others.
Carry out remedial work as required by Service Departments
Act as quick fix / diagnosis for non-planned vehicle attendances and accident repairs.
Ensure regulatory compliance with vehicle maintenance and repair standards including scheduled maintenance, breakdowns and recovery and maintenance of records
Authorise parts expenditure prior to ordering

Other “Essential Requirements” – Please check to ensure that your CV addresses the following items:
Qualifications:


City and Guilds Motor Vehicle Craft qualification or recognised motor vehicle maintenance qualification equivalent to an NVQ level 2 or higher
Current full driving licence (Cat B)

Knowledge:


An up-to-date knowledge of modern vehicle experience of being able to diagnose logically

Experience:






Workshop Technician have experience of the maintenance and repair of car or light commercial vehicles up to 3.5 tonne.
Experience of prioritising tasks

Skills & Abilities:


Basic literacy/numeracy skills.
Ability to respond effectively in a disciplined environment whilst producing quality work consistently and to deadlines.
Ability to operate a range of tools and equipment as necessary.
Ability to work effectively alone and as part of a team with minimal supervision.
Ability to undertake a range of routine administrative duties.
